How Much Is Tretinoin Cream in Nigeria?

Current Market Price Range

In Nigeria, tretinoin cream prices vary based on strength, formulation, brand, and supply chain conditions. While prices fluctuate across pharmacies, online stores, and wholesalers, current market pricing typically falls within these ranges:

  • ₦5,500 – ₦10,000 for common strengths (0.025%, 0.05%)

  • ₦7,000 – ₦12,000 for 0.1% formulations

  • ₦15,000 – ₦60,000+ for premium imported brands or dermatology-specialist formulations

  • Bulk purchases often attract lower unit prices, especially from wholesalers

Prices shift depending on brand quality, authenticity, import costs, and availability.

What Influences the Price of Tretinoin Cream in Nigeria?

Several market forces directly impact pricing:

1. Strength & Formulation

Higher concentrations—such as 0.1%—generally cost more than 0.025% or 0.05%. Gel versions also sometimes attract different pricing than creams.

2. Brand Origin

Imported brands and specialised dermatology products typically sit at the higher end of the price spectrum, especially when sourced from the US or Europe.

3. Packaging Size

Tubes ranging from 20g to 30g offer different cost-per-gram values. Smaller packaging often costs more per gram.

4. Import & Logistics Costs

Shipping fees, customs duties, warehousing, and local distribution all influence final shelf prices. Volatile logistics costs in Nigeria can increase consumer prices.

5. Distribution Channel

Prices are usually higher in physical stores compared to wholesalers or bulk-supply platforms. Clinics and dermatologists may also apply professional markups.

6. Regulatory Compliance

Some strengths require prescription oversight, and legal registration adds to procurement costs.

7. Currency & Inflation

Fluctuations in the naira and global supply chain challenges can cause prices to change by 5–20% depending on market conditions.
